Job Description
Duties and Responsibilities:
- Along with multi-disciplinary team, engages 68 clients in community and office visits at least once weekly in order to provide ongoing wellness and medication management, assessment, and other supports as needed.
- Provides direct services related to the treatment and recovery of people living with mental illness according to ACT guidelines.
- Demonstrates competencies in harm reduction, trauma-informed care, stage-wise treatment, motivational interviewing, and other evidence-based practices.
- Displays core competencies in designated areas of practice, including the ACT core operating principles, integrated physical health and behavioral health, vocational services, family psychoeducation, and wellness self-management.
- Coordinates treatment and services with a variety of other teams and systems including inpatient units, primary and specialty care physicians, supportive housing programs, substance use rehabilitation programs, respite care, etc.
- Completes goal-oriented treatment planning (plan of care, psychosocial, safety plans, etc.)
Required Education:
- Master’s Degree in Social Work.
Required Certifications & Licensure:
- Valid Licensed Master of Social Work (LMSW) license issued by NYSED, Primary Source Verification.
- SEL/SCR certification is required.
Required Skills & Experience:
- One (1) year of LMSW experience.
